R:proto:gwidgets:RGtk2

时间:2012-01-12 21:49:05

标签: r

我想问你如何在proto下绑定gwidgets和RGtk2。 例如,我们有以下两个对象。 w1是用gwidgets创建的,w2是用RGtk2创建的:

w1 <- gwindow()
w2 <- gtkWindowNew(type = NULL, show = TRUE)

我们如何在proto或者proto下绑定它们 如何成为另一方的父母?

提前告诉你

1 个答案:

答案 0 :(得分:1)

可能最简单的方法是使用RGtk2对象。这些可以由getToolkitWidget返回。例如,这样的事情可能是你想要的:

gtk_w1 <- getToolkitWidget(w1)
w2$setTransientFor(gtk_w1)
w2$SetPosition(GtkWindowPosition["center-on-parent"])
w2$SetDestroyWithParent(TRUE)